Position Summary:
We re seeking a dedicated Metal Finishing Technician to join our team. This role is responsible for grinding, sanding, cleaning, and polishing metal parts to prepare surfaces for further processing or final finish. Ideal candidates will have a strong eye for detail, ability to work with hand and power tools, and thrive in a fast-paced production environment.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Grind, sand, clean, or polish parts to correct defects or prepare for painting or final finish

  • Smooth metal surfaces and edges

  • Identify and mark product defects (cracks, splits) for the welding team

  • Mark workpieces with identifying information

  • Operate grinding and finishing equipment

  • Select proper abrasives based on materials, specifications, and finish requirements

  • Inspect finished parts for quality using measurements and templates

  • Follow blueprints and work instructions to determine proper processing steps

  • Record production and process information on job packets

  • Work efficiently to meet daily production goals

  • Move parts between workstations using hand jacks

  • Keep work areas clean and organized throughout and at end of shift
